I feel nevertheless surprised that a capacitor from what I thought was a reputable manufacturer (Mods am I allowed to say, or is this defamatory, albeit with a defence of justification??)failed in less than an hour in service.
It was a 63V 1,000uF rated item used as a decoupling capacitor straight across the Vcc-ground pins of a a gate driver chip, in parallel with a 100nF poly component. The supply voltage was just 18V.
I know this is a 'noisy', environment and the component is under great stress, but I was surprised. It failed catastrophically for no apparent reason. Fortunately I had S/c protected the power supply but it could have been very damaging.
On inspection of the item when I had isolated it from the circuit, it performed normally up to 12V and then became progressively leaky, until it was passing 4A at a supply voltage of 30V.
